When it comes to sharing the product and gaining customers, your enthusiasm, passion and belief are critical. However, there are certain criteria that you NEED TO consider before hurrying off to spread the word about Lyf and their products with the planet, these being:

A. What need does your product serve?
B. Who desires what you have to offer and is ready to buy it today?
C. Why do they need it? (What benefits will they obtain from owning and buying your product?)
D. Why should they purchase it from you?

As convinced as you are about the merits of Lyf’s products and how everyone could benefit from them, you still want to think about the needs of your potential customers and how their quality of life will be impacted because of purchasing this product.

Lyf is a sales business, and in order to sell as many products as possible, you must execute the sales process, which is:

A. Build a rapport with your future client
B. Ask questions to create a need
C. Listen closely
D. Demonstrate how your product will solve their problem
E. Get the commitment and seal the deal

The more casual you become with your prospects without forcing the sale on them, the more you’ll find them closing themselves on the products just by asking them the right questions and giving them the ability to communicate and explain to you exactly what their hot buttons are that you can sell them on!
